We began Week 2 of Outdoor Learning Fortnight with some music outside in the school gardens. We played the tambourin to the tune, “Play the tambourin like this”, the bells to “I like to play the bell” and the samba drums to “Have another one, 2, 3”. We then changed the lyrics to suit our weekend news and how we were feeling on Monday morning. The class were really good at keeping a rhythm and playing in small music combos. 🥁🎼🦻🏽👁

We went to the Eco Garden this morning to do some Drama outdoors. We transformed common objects (like the apple) using our imagination. It became a teleporting device, a future-telling crystal ball, a football, a nuclear bomb and an arching, flowering tree. We also worked together to create freeze frames of a particular scene, and then brought them to life and performed them to an audience.
